MEMO — Finance Team

Re: Insurance Renewal, Hallowell Cover Policy

Renewal due end of month. Carrier Norvane Mutual quoted a 9% premium increase; broker pushing back, expects 5–6%. Property and liability limits unchanged; cyber rider added per audit recommendation. Claims history clean except the Dunmere warehouse incident, now closed.

Action: approve budget variance by Friday. Do not let coverage lapse; grace period is three days only.

Rationale tied to broader plans is set out below.

board note of yahig-yahif: Silmirox Works plans to raise the Aldius list price by 18.5 percent in January. The steering committee signed off on a budget of $141.9 million for Project Tamix. The renewal with Eliysek Logistics closes at $114.1 million a year, 18.9 percent below the last contract. Project Gordor slips by a full year because of the supplier delay.

Facilities Ticket — Doorbell fault, basement archive

Hi reception folks — the buzzer outside the archive room at Bramley Wharf is dead again, so staff can't ring down for the archivist. An electrician is booked for Thursday. Until then, anyone with a legitimate request can let themselves in using the temporary keypad code below.

badge for tajeg-kagap: bdg-EWZTJN-83588199

This alert fires when a checksum in the vendored set no longer matches the pinned manifest, usually because someone updated a font file without regenerating the manifest. Do not silence it; shipping mismatched fonts has broken rendering on Kestrel OS clients before. Regenerate the manifest, commit both files together, and rerun the pipeline. The full vendoring procedure is documented on the internal page below.

runbook for yadug-hahap: https://jira.qorvelsys.internal/display/pages/browse/browse/a55b